...HIGH WIND W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 6 AM MDT SATURDAY... * WHAT...West winds 35 to 45 mph with gusts up to 85 mph. * WHERE...Snowy Range. * WHEN...Until 6 AM MDT Saturday. * IMPACTS...Strong cross winds will be hazardous to light weight or high profile vehicles, including campers and tractor trailers. In addition, areas of blowing snow could lead to reduced visibility, even whiteout conditions, and slick roads.
A High Wind Warning means a hazardous high wind event is expected or occurring. Sustained wind speeds of at least 40 MPH or gusts of 58 MPH or stronger can lead to property damage.
